Sharding algorithm

Webb14 apr. 2014 · With Shuffle Sharding, we can do better. The basic idea of Shuffle Sharding is to generate shards as we might deal hands from a deck of cards. Take the eight … WebbSharding is a method for distributing a single dataset across multiple databases, which can then be stored on multiple machines. This allows for larger datasets to be split into …

What is Sharding in Blockchain? - Phemex

Webb3 nov. 2024 · 标准分片策略( StandardShardingStrategy ),它只支持对单个分片健(字段)为依据的分库分表,并提供了两种分片算法 PreciseShardingAlgorithm (精准分片) … Webb16 feb. 2024 · Sharding is a great solution when the single database of your application is not capable to handle/store a huge amount of growing data. Sharding helps to scale the … green mother of bride dresses https://bowden-hill.com

Shard (database architecture) - Wikipedia

Webb27 jan. 2024 · In algorithmic sharding, the client can determine a given partition’s database without any help. Cons. When a new node is added or removed, the ownership of almost … Webbthe whole IPC network is partitioned in shards and each shard can be considered as a fully functioning blockchain, processing disjoint sets of transactions. Under the hood, this abstraction is made possible thanks to reliable message delivery, transparent accountability, and resilience that must be provided by the ICP and its embedded … Webb今天我们介绍一下 Sharding-JDBC框架和快速的搭建一个分库分表案例,为讲解后续功能点准备好环境。 Sharding-JDBC 最早是当当网内部使用的一款分库分表框架,到2024年的 … flying squirrels promotional nights

"Ether Upgrades Bring New Possibilities for Chinese Renminbi ...

Category:SpringBoot2整合Sharding-jdbc读写分离案例 - CSDN博客

Tags:Sharding algorithm

Sharding algorithm

What is Sharding? - GeeksforGeeks

Webb12 nov. 2024 · 混合规则配置项说明 Apache ShardingSphere(Incubator) 是一套开源的分布式数据库中间件解决方案组成的生态圈,它由Sharding-JDBC、Sharding-Proxy … Webb8 feb. 2024 · Sharding is a database architecture pattern related to horizontal partitioning — the practice of separating one table’s rows into …

Sharding algorithm

Did you know?

Webb6 apr. 2024 · With that in mind, there are a few popular “algorithms” to decide which rows are stored together and on which servers: Hash based sharding (also known as key based) – Take a value from the row, hash it, and send buckets of hashes to the same server. Whichever column you choose to hash is your shard key. WebbAre you interested in building real-time web applications using NestJS? Check out this tutorial on using WebSockets with Subjects, by Trilon's software…

WebbSharding is the widely used approach to the trilemma of simultaneously achieving decentralization, security, and scalability in traditional blockchain systems. However, … Webb16 jan. 2024 · Optimized Blockchain Sharding Model Based on Node Trust and Allocation Abstract: Sharding technology is a promising solution for improving the scalability of …

Webb14 jan. 2024 · Hash sharding enables utilizing multiple nodes evenly from the get go, and is very effective at preventing hot spots. Range sharding is good for performing range … Webb因为 Sharding-JDBC 的设计细节实在太多,因此本文不可能对 Sharding-JDBC 进行面面俱到的讲解。 笔者在本文中仅仅保留了对 Sharding-JDBC 的核心特性、核心原理的讲解,并尽量使用简单生动的文字进行表达,使读者阅读本文后对 Sharding-JDBC 的基本原理和使用有清晰的认知。

Webb15 mars 2024 · 一、标准分片策略StandardShardingStrategy 提供对SQL语句中的=, IN和BETWEEN AND的分片操作支持 StandardShardingStrategy只支持单分片键,提 …

WebbHint inline sharding algorithm only accepts property named value, but user_id is used in test statement, which is incorrect. 'algorithm-expression'='t_order_${user_id ... flying squirrels in illinoisWebb6 apr. 2024 · Hash based sharding (also known as key based) – Take a value from the row, hash it, and send buckets of hashes to the same server. Whichever column you choose … flying squirrels minor leagueWebbThe upgrade of Ethereum, known as Ethereum 2.0 or Eth2, aims to improve the scalability, security, and sustainability of the platform by introducing a new proof-of-stake consensus mechanism and shard chains. This will allow for faster and cheaper transactions, as well as greater capacity for running more complex DApps. green mother of bride gownsWebb14 mars 2024 · • Sharding algorithm: an algorithm to distribute your data to one or more shards. Step 1: Analyze scenario query and data distribution to find sharding key and … flying squirrels tickets 2021Webb26 maj 2024 · Hash-based sharding, also known as key-based or algorithmic sharding, also uses the shard key to determine which shard a record is assigned to. However, instead … flying squirrels in west virginiaflying squirrels in michiganWebb13 apr. 2024 · springboot项目整合sharding-jdbd实现一主二从读写分离项目;主要通过对sharding-jdbc的整合进行快速入门对sharding-jdbc的学习,快速搭建读写分离的项目实战,适合刚刚学习sharding-jdbc的小伙伴们进行入门的实践。 flying squirrels minor league baseball